## Deployment: Timezone Handling in Exports

Heads up: Quillbird's report exports are generated in UTC internally, then shifted to each tenant's display zone at render time. Don't "fix" this by changing the worker's system clock — that's how the Great Marlowe Incident of last spring happened. If a customer says their nightly CSV looks a day off, it's almost always a DST boundary, not data loss. The export service reads its zone mappings at boot, so a restart is required after changes. Current values are below.

service settings:
[kelax]
team = caswyn
access_code = ac_c41040
owner = briius.praix
host = kelax.qirvanlabs.corp
port = 9200
peer = sormir.halixhq.internal
salt = f8d36025
pin = 3766

### Stale-Branch Cleanup Bot (Tidywren)

Tidywren runs nightly against the Quillforge monorepo and flags branches with no commits in 90 days. Flagged branches get a warning comment; deletion happens 14 days later unless someone pushes or adds the `keep` label. If the bot misbehaves, pause it via the ops dashboard rather than editing its config directly. Each nightly sweep logs the run token below.

session token of kahog-bahif = htk9_f63daec35

Test-plan note for Wednesday's sync: pagination on the Corvassa public REST API.

We will cover cursor stability under concurrent writes, the documented 200-item page cap, and behavior when a client sends both cursor and offset parameters (should be a 400). Edge cases include empty final pages and expired cursors, which must return a retryable error code. All runs execute against the Thornfield staging cluster, authenticating with the bearer token below.

login token, yajeg-fawif: eyJhbGciOiJIUzI1NiIsInR5cCI6IkpXVCJ9.eyJzdWIiOiIEdPQYnZXaZIn0.HSRTnYZBx0Qc

**Q: The Merrowfield clinic reminder job skipped a batch — what now?**

A: Check the Tilka scheduler dashboard first. If the 06:00 run shows "deferred," the job hit the overnight maintenance lock and will self-heal by noon. Do not re-run manually unless patients report missed reminders. Manual re-runs require unlocking the reminder queue, and the unlock prompt expects the recovery passphrase given below.

vault phrase of kawep-bajog = novath-normir-istwyn-druok-zorok-eliok-novmir-quenvan-gilys